August 25, 2024, Gründelsloch Karst Spring

The Gründelsloch near Kindelbrück is one of the most impressive and important karst springs in Thuringia. It was created by the dissolution of limestone in the subsoil. The resulting underground cavity collapsed in 1611, causing a sinkhole and the spring to emerge. The active karst spring, with a diameter of 22 m and a discharge of around 15,600 l per minute, has several older precursor springs that are lined up like a string of pearls from northwest to southeast in the area of the Kindelbrück fault zone and dried up again over time. Examples of these dried-up precursor springs are the Kuhborn, around 700 meters away, or the karst spring on the Steinrinne. Source: display board

What makes the Gründelsloch Karst Spring a significant natural site?

The Gründelsloch Karst Spring near Kindelbrück is one of Thuringia's most impressive and important karst springs. It formed from the dissolution of underground limestone, leading to a sinkhole collapse in 1611. This active spring has a diameter of 22 meters and a discharge of approximately 15,600 liters per minute, showcasing remarkable geological processes and historical context with older precursor springs.

What is special about the Dam at the retention basin between Vehra and Henschleben?

The Dam at the retention basin between Vehra and Henschleben is a man-made monument featuring a long dam that offers excellent views over the lake. It's particularly well-suited for observing a variety of birds throughout the seasons, making it a great spot for nature enthusiasts.
